Web4 apr. 2024 · Katabatic wind, also called downslope wind, or gravity wind, wind that blows down a slope because of gravity. It occurs at night, when the highlands radiate heat and are cooled. This process is most pronounced in calm air because winds mix the air and prevent cold pockets from forming. ….

Wind shear can be defined as ‘layers or columns of air, flowing with different velocities (i.e. speed and/or direction) to adjacent layers or columns’. Wind shear is a major hazard for aviation especially when operating at low levels.
